We landed at Toronto Pearson Airport last Friday. It was very easy. We were only asked for our COPR document and passports. Then he asked if we had any criminal convictions or any more dependants. He also asked if we had any cash with us (we said no, credit cards only). We then had to give an address for the PR cards to be sent to. We signed the forms and that was it. There were also some helpful people who gave us a lot of info about landing and we were able to get our Social Security numbers straight away at the airport. Good luck everyone.
